Output dd3ab7f00ae8feca3d38c255b2bd3b9bc2262e5152a578a4004ffd1394df50be:0

value
952472
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c2d52278ff1a58c42570f1f282025ee14e86340 OP_EQUAL
address
3MmCshVNjHTKEFMS2FihwiM5PNvfFm3YtU
transaction
dd3ab7f00ae8feca3d38c255b2bd3b9bc2262e5152a578a4004ffd1394df50be
spent
true